The Big Two: OLED and QLED Explained

Walk into any electronics store and you'll quickly encounter two buzzwords: OLED and QLED. Both technologies produce stunning images, but they work very differently — and each has clear strengths and weaknesses depending on how and where you watch TV.

How Each Technology Works

OLED (Organic Light-Emitting Diode)

OLED screens use organic compounds that emit light individually at the pixel level. This means each pixel can turn completely off, producing true black — something no backlit TV can replicate. OLED panels are also thinner and can be made flexible.

QLED (Quantum Light-Emitting Diode)

QLED is essentially an enhanced LCD TV. It uses a traditional LED backlight combined with a quantum dot filter that improves colour accuracy and brightness. Samsung popularised the QLED name, and it produces some of the brightest panels available.

When OLED Is the Better Choice

  • Dark room viewing: OLED's perfect blacks and infinite contrast ratio make movies and TV shows look cinematic in a darkened room.
  • Wide seating arrangements: OLED maintains colour and brightness from steep side angles, ideal for large living rooms with multiple seats.
  • Gaming: Many OLED TVs now feature extremely low input lag and fast response times, making them popular with serious gamers.

When QLED Is the Better Choice

  • Bright room environments: QLED's higher peak brightness cuts through ambient light far better than OLED, making it ideal for sunlit rooms.
  • Budget-conscious buyers: QLED offers excellent picture quality at a wider range of price points.
  • Displaying static content: If you plan to use the TV as a digital display or leave news channels on for long periods, QLED avoids any burn-in concerns.

The Burn-In Question

OLED burn-in gets a lot of attention, but it's worth putting in context. For typical varied viewing habits — watching movies, sports, and shows — burn-in is rarely an issue in practice. It becomes a genuine concern only when displaying the same static image (like a news ticker or a game HUD) for many consecutive hours over a long period.
